Output 28dd0ea73458d74f01ec47111184a4c420d57dbd73ad82dfabe3b7c723615086:2984

value
2934
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cd9ac160427e6e86489bd13b536289a5481b428 OP_EQUAL
address
3JuZijmfiWtwQwcBrf1mWo511cFJEFoJfz
transaction
28dd0ea73458d74f01ec47111184a4c420d57dbd73ad82dfabe3b7c723615086
spent
true